Members of the Executive Committee of Jakarta International Hotels Association (JIHA) recently presented the money collected during the JIHA Christmas Charity project to three worthy charities. A total of Rp. 120 million was saved by member hotels by not sending the cards, and this money was presented to the Indonesian Care for Cancer Kids Foundation that provides children with cancer the best access to treatment and care, to the Yayasan Citra Baru that helps children and young people with craniofacial surgery, and to the Emmanuel Foundation that provides free food and education for malnourished children and scavenger communities. Landing Soon
The Embassy of the Kingdom of the Netherlands and Cemeti Art House holds 'Landing Soon #6 - #11' through March 18 at Erasmus Huis, Jakarta. The three year running artist-in-residence program by Cemeti Art House in collaboration with Heden, The Hague has come to an end. This exhibition shows an overview of the results of the last half of the project with thirteen artists from the Netherlands and Indonesia (Landing Soon #6 through #11). Participating artists included Arfan Sabran, Ralph Kaimena, Ellen Rodenberg, Wimo Ambala Bayang, Maarten Schepers, Urs Pfanenm¸ller, Sigit Bapak, Elizabeth de Vaal, Beatrix H Kaswara, Cilia Erens, Octora, Rosalie Monod de Froideville, and Wiyoga Muhardanto.
